Geekbench 5 Benchmarks
AMD Ryzen 3 1200 | vs | Intel Core i5-9500 |
---|---|---|
Jul 27th, 2017 | Release Date | Oct 19th, 2018 |
Ryzen 3 | Collection | Core i5 |
Summit Ridge | Codename | Coffee Lake |
AMD Socket AM4 | Socket | Intel Socket 1151 |
Desktop | Segment | Desktop |
4 | Cores | 6 |
4 | Threads | 6 |
3.1 GHz | Base Clock Speed | 3.0 GHz |
3.4 GHz | Turbo Clock Speed | 4.4 GHz |
65 W | TDP | 65 W |
14 nm | Process Size | 14 nm |
31.0x | Multiplier | 30.0x |
None | Integrated Graphics | UHD 630 |
Yes | Overclockable | No |
